Eve Hester-Wyne: Journalist, TV Director and Media Trainer

BBC-trained journalist and TV director Eve Hester-Wyne brings her media communications expertise to you- to help you get the most out of your interviews - TV, radio, print or web. You'll learn how to craft and control your own messages and how to make the most of your time on-air. What are the messages you'd like your audience to hear? Eve shows you how to distil them into succinct points. "Behind the Jargon" investigates the meaning of the term "B-Roll" and looks at why camera crews use a clapperboard.

Why do a media interview? Eve helps you to think about what the benefits are for you when you agree to do an interview. "Behind the Jargon" looks at the terms "live" and "pre-recorded" and what they mean for you as an interviewee.
